Atomic Cowboy, Heimat von Denver Biscuit Co. und Fat Sully's NY Pizza, befindet sich an der 3237 E Colfax Ave. Dieses Lokal vereint zwei Konzepte unter einem Dach und bietet herzhafte Biscuits sowie eine große Pizzaauswahl. Bewertungen loben großzügige, geschmackvolle Gerichte wie The Lola und Cordon Bleu, freundlichen Service und Kaffee mit Hafermilch, der unbegrenzt nachgefüllt werden kann, in einer lebhaften, einladenden Atmosphäre.

Kreative Brötchen-Sandwiches mit Belägen wie frittiertem Hähnchen, Schinken und Pilzsauce, ganztägig als Brunch oder Comfort Food erhältlich.
Authentische New-York-Stil Pizza zum Stück oder als ganze Pizza, ideal für schnelle Snacks oder zum Teilen mit Freunden und Familie.
Kaffee mit unbegrenzten Nachfüllungen von köstlichem lokalem Kaffee mit milchfreien Optionen wie Hafermilch – inklusive beim Kauf einer Tasse.
Spezielles Kindermenü mit schnellem Service, Malaktivitäten und familienfreundlichen Optionen wie Burgern und Armer Ritter.
Bis spät in die Nacht geöffnet mit herzhaften Brötchen und Pizza – ideal, um Gelüste nach Feierabend in einer lebhaften Atmosphäre zu stillen.
Flexible Bestellungen von beiden Menüs für Veranstaltungen, Partys oder größere Gruppen, mit einer Mischung aus Brötchen und Pizza.
We stopped by Atomic Cowboy on Colfax and ordered The Lola and the Cordon Bleu. Both came on their big, buttery biscuits, and wow — they are filling. The biscuits alone could almost be a meal, but they hold up really well to all the toppings without falling apart. The Lola had a great mix of flavors that felt a little unexpected but worked really well, and the Cordon Bleu was rich and comforting with the fried chicken, ham, and melty cheese. Both sandwiches were super flavorful and honestly heavier than we expected, in a good way. This place definitely has a strong morning/brunch niche — it’s the kind of food you want when you’re really hungry and want something different from the usual breakfast options. Creative, satisfying, and not trying too hard.

This place is such a fun spot with great decor and wonderful service. They offer all-you-can-drink coffee, and oat milk is available as a dairy-free option. You just pay for one cup and enjoy as many refills as you like—the coffee is local and seriously delicious. Inside the Atomic Cowboy, there are actually two restaurants: one focuses on amazing pizza, and the other builds their menu around fresh, flaky biscuits. You can order from either, which makes for a super flexible and fun dining experience. There are awesome options for kids, fantastic salads, solid burgers, and some truly tasty French toast.
